Understanding Anxiety: Symptoms, Causes & Solutions
Anxiety often is a widespread issue affecting countless individuals. Understanding the indicators of anxiety is essential for seeking appropriate help. Symptoms may include physical feelings like a accelerated heartbeat, difficult breath, muscle tightness , and fatigue , alongside psychological distress such as overwhelming worry, unease, and difficulty dozing. Causes are often a combination of genetic predispositions , environmental stressors , past experiences, and certain medical conditions . Fortunately, helpful solutions are available , including therapy techniques like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), medication (when required ), lifestyle modifications such as regular exercise and a balanced diet, and mindfulness practices.

Deep Breathing Techniques for Anxiety Relief: A Beginner's Guide
Feeling overwhelmed ? Simple respiration exercises can be a powerful tool to manage worry . This guide offers a basic look at a few techniques you can utilize right now. Start with the 4-7-8 respiration : take for a count of 1, 2, 3, 4 , maintain for a count of seven , and then exhale slowly for a count of 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8 . Repeat this cycle several times . Alternatively practice is box respiration , which requires equal counts for inhaling , keeping , breathing out , and pausing . Regular application of these techniques can support a state of calm but well-being .

Anxiety and Sleep: Breaking the Cycle
Feeling anxious ? The often a vicious cycle where stress interferes with rest , and lack of sleep amplifies stress. Numerous individuals find that struggling to fall asleep results in the occurrence. Dismantling this link requires a holistic plan – including employing relaxation methods , creating a fixed sleep routine , and possibly obtaining professional guidance from a healthcare professional.
Finding Your Support Network: Mental Health Communities UK
Feeling distressed about your anxiety? You're certainly not isolated. The UK offers a wide range of community gatherings specifically designed for individuals facing anxiety. Connecting with others who understand your experiences can be incredibly helpful . These communities provide a safe space to discuss your fears , develop strategies, and build connections. Here's a quick look at what's available:
- UK-wide Organizations: Many charities like Anxiety UK, Mind, and the Samaritans provide both in-person and online support.
- Regional Groups: Search online for local anxiety groups in your area.
- Online Communities: Platforms like Reddit (r/anxietyuk) and dedicated online forums can provide immediate connection.
- Specialized Support: Some networks may focus on certain experiences like social anxiety or panic disorder.
